Utility Person Position Available In Grafton, New Hampshire
Tallo's Job Summary: The Utility Person position at Dartmouth Health involves maintaining cleanliness, assisting cooks, and handling various cleaning duties. The role requires physical stamina to lift up to 50 pounds, work in different environments, and be on feet 80% of the shift. This full-time role operates Sunday through Thursday from 12:00 to 8:30.
